foundational


Meanings
  • adjective

    serving as a base or foundation; fundamental

  • verb

    establishing or grounding something

Etymology
origin and the way in which meanings have changed throughout history.

from the Latin word 'fundamentum' meaning 'foundation'


Trivia
Any details, considerations, events or pieces of information regarding the word
  1. The word 'foundational' is often used in the context of education to refer to the fundamental knowledge or skills that are necessary for further learning.

  2. In computer science, 'foundational' is used to describe the basic principles and concepts upon which a particular technology or programming language is built.
